Driving with a roof rack
loadThe maximum permissible roof load is
220 lbs. (100 kg).
Note that the roof load is included in the
car’s maximum permissible load (see
page 258).
Strong, sturdy roof carriers3 designed spe-
cially for the car are available from your
Saab dealer. Always secure the roof load
safely.
Driving with a loadThe driving characteristics of the car are
affected by the way it is loaded.
Place heavy loads as far forward and as
low as possible in the trunk.
Secure the load to the tie downs, see
page 131.
The load should be such that the car´s
total weight or axle weight are not
exceeded, see page 258.
Heavy loads mean that the car’s center of
gravity is further back. As a result, the car
will sway more during evasive steering.
Never exceed the permissible load in the
roof box3, even if there is room for more.
Ensure that the tire pressure is correct –
slight overinflation is preferable to under-
inflation.
The braking distance of a loaded car is
always greater. Keep your distance from
the vehicle in front.
Roof loads can negatively affect tele-
communication.
Tire pressure, see page 263.
Additional information on tires, see page
220.
WARNING
A roof load will affect the car’s center
of gravity and aerodynamics. Be
aware of this when cornering and driv-
ing in crosswinds.
Suit your speed to the prevailing con-
ditions.
Due to higher aerodynamic drag, fuel
economy may suffer when driving with
a roof rack.95_US_MY09.book Page 179 Tuesday, April 15, 2008 11:03 AM

Loading Your VehicleThis is an example of what your vehicle´s
Tire-Loading Information/Certification label
might look like. It is located on the B-pillar
and shows how much weight your vehicle
may properly carry. The label tells you the
proper size, and recommended inflation
pressures for the tires on your vehicle. It
also gives you important information about
the number of people that can be in your
vehicle and the total weight that you can
carry. This weight is called the Vehicle
Capacity Weight, and includes the weight of
all occupants, cargo and all nonfac-
tory-installed options.
Tire Terminology and DefinitionsAir Pressure: The amount of air inside the
tire pressing outward on each square inch of
the tire. Air pressure is expressed in pounds
per square inch (psi) or kilopascal (kPa).
Accessory Weight: This means the com-
bined weight of optional accessories, for
example, automatic transmission, power
steering, power brakes, power windows,
power seats, radio and air conditioning.
Aspect Ratio: The relationship of a tire´s
height to its width.
Belt: A rubber coated layer of cords that is
located between the plies and the tread.
Cords may be made from steel or other rein-
forcing materials.
Bias Ply Tire: A pneumatic tire in which the
ply cords that extend to the beads are laid at
alternate angles substantially less than 90
degrees to the centerline of the tread.
Cold Inflation Pressure: The amount of air
pressure in a tire, measured in pounds per
square inch (psi) or kilopascal (kPa), before
a tire have built up heat from driving. See
“Inflation - Tire Pressure” on page 220.
Curb weight: This means the weight of a
motor vehicle with standard and optional
equipment including the maximum capacity
of fuel, oil and coolant, without passengers
and cargo.DOT Markings: A code molded into the
sidewall of a tire signifying that the tire is in
compliance with the U.S. Department of
Transportation motor vehicle safety stan-
dards. The DOT code includes the Tire
Identification Number (TIN), an alphanu-
meric designator which can also identify the
tire manufacturer, production plant, brand
and date of production.
GVWR: Gross Vehicle Weight Rating see
page 258.
GAWR FRT: Gross Axle Weight Rating for
the front axle, see page 258.
GAWR RR: Gross Axle Weight Rating for
the rear axle, see page 258.
Intended Outboard Sidewall: The side of
an asymmetrical tire that must always face
outward when mounted on a vehicle.
Kilopascal (kPa): The metric unit for air
pressure. There are 6.9 kPa to one psi.
Light Truck (LT-Metric) Tire: A tire used
on light duty trucks and some multipurpose
passenger vehicles.
Load Index: An assigned number ranging
from 1 to 279 that corresponds to the load
carrying capacity of a tire. This label can only be found on vehicles
sold in the U.S.

230 Car care and technical informationMaximum Load rating: The load rating for
a tire at the maximum permissible inflation
pressure for that tire.
Maximum Loaded Vehicle Weight: The
sum of curb weight; accessory weight; vehi-
cle capacity weight; and production options
weight.
Maximum Permissible Inflation Pres-
sure: The maximum cold inflation pressure
to which a tire may be inflated.
Normal occupant weight: The number of
occupants a vehicle is designed to seat mul-
tipled by 150 pounds (68 kg). See “Loading
Your Vehicle” on page 229.
Occupant Distribution: Designated seat-
ing positions.
Outward Facing Sidewall: The side of a
asymmetrical tire that has a particular side
that faces outward when mounted on a vehi-
cle. The side of the tire that contains a white-
wall bears white lettering or bears manufac-
turer, brand and or model name molding on
the other sidewall of the tire.
Passenger (P-Metric) Tire: A tire used on
passenger cars and some light duty trucks
and multipurpose vehicles.Recommended Inflation Pressure: Vehi-
cle manufacturer´s recommended tire infla-
tion pressure shown on the tire label, see
“Inflation - Tire Pressure” on page 220 and
“Loading Your Vehicle” on page 229.
Radial Ply Tire: A pneumatic tire in which
the ply cords that extend to the beads are
laid at substantially 90 degrees to the cen-
terline of the tread.
Rim: A metal support for a tire or a tire and
tube assembly upon which the tire beads
are seated.
Sidewall: The portion of a tire between the
tread and the bead.
Speed rating: An alphanumeric code
assigned to a tire indicating the maximum
speed at which a tire can operate.
Traction: The friction between the tire and
the road surface. The amount of grip pro-
vided.
Treadwear Indicators: Narrow bands,
sometimes called “wear bars”, that show
across the tread of a tire when only
2/32 inch of tread remains. See “When It Is
Time for New Tires” on page 222.Tread Width: The width of the tire´s tread.
UTQGS: Uniform Tire Quality Grade Stan-
dards, a tire information system that pro-
vides consumers with ratings for a tire´s
traction, temperature and treadwear. Rat-
ings are determined by tire manufacturers
using government testing procedures. The
rating are molded into the sidewall of the
tire. See “Uniform Tire Quality Grading” on
page 224.
Vehicle Capacity Weight: Is the number of
designated seating positions multipled by
150 pounds (68 kg) plus the rated cargo
load. See “Loading Your Vehicle” on
page 229.
Vehicle Maximum Load on the Tire: Load
on an individual tire due to curb weight,
accessory weight, occupant weight and
cargo weight.
Vehicle label: A label permanently
attached to a vehicle showing original
equipment tire size and the recommended
cold inflation pressure. See “Loading Your
Vehicle” on page 229.95_US_MY09.book Page 230 Tuesday, April 15, 2008 11:03 AM

Steps for Determining Correct
Load Limit1 Locate the statement “The
combined weight of occupants and
cargo should never exceed
XXX pounds” on your vehicle´s
label.
2 Determine the combined weight of
the driver and passengers that will
be riding in your vehicle.
3 Subtract the combined weight of the
driver and passengers from
XXX kilograms or XXX pounds.
4 The resulting figure equals the avail-
able amount of cargo and luggage
load capacity. For example, if the
“XXX” amount equals 1400 lbs. and
there will be five 150 lb. passengers
in your vehicle, the amount of avail-
able cargo and luggage load capac-
ity is 650 lbs. (1400–750 (5x150) =
650 lbs.).5 Determine the combined weight of
luggage and cargo being loaded on
the vehicle. That weight may not
safely exceed the available cargo
and luggage load capacity calcu-
lated in Step 4.
6 If your vehicle will be towing a trailer,
load from your trailer will be trans-
ferred to your vehicle. Consult this
manual to determine how this
reduces the available cargo and
luggage load capacity of your vehi-
cle.
Winter tiresWinter (snow) tires are recommended for
winter climates where the majority of your
driving will be done on snow and ice. Winter
tires should be fitted to all four wheels to
maintain a proper balance. Your Saab
dealer can advise you of to the correct size
tire for your car (if different from the original
size) and also supply Saab approved winter
tires pre-mounted on steel or alloy rims.
Winter tires normally use a different speed
rating compared to summer/all season tires.
Make sure not to exceed the stated speed
rating on the tires you use.
Make sure that wheels with sensors for tire
pressure monitoring are fitted during
replacement if the car has automatic tire
pressure monitoring.
Tire date codeTires should be regarded as perishable
goods. As the tires age, the rubber becomes
progressively harder, and the roadholding
ability of the tires diminishes. This is partic-
ularly true on winter tires.
Tires now have a date-code marking for the
year of manufacture. The first two digits
denote the week number and the two last
digits the year followed by a filled triangle.Tire direction of rotationThe direction of rotation is important for the
majority of tires. These tires have a marking
on the side of the tire. The marking may
state "Tire rotation" together with an arrow
or the text "Facing out". The tire must rotate
in the same direction for its entire service
life.

258 SpecificationsGeneral Overall length, including bumpers:
9-5 Sedan _______________________ 190.4 in (4836 mm)
9-5 SportCombi __________________ 190.6 in (4841 mm)
Overall width, including door mirrors ____ 80.4 in (2042 mm)
Maximum height:
9-5 Sedan _______________________ 57.3 in (1454 mm)
9-5 SportCombi __________________ 57.7 in (1465 mm)
Wheelbase _______________________ 106.4 in (2703 mm)
Ground clearance at gross vehicle weight approx. 4.6 in
(116 mm)
Tr a c k :
Front __________________________ 59.9 in (1522 mm) *)
Rear ___________________________ 60.2 in (1528 mm) *)
Turning circle (curb to curb) ___________ 37.1 ft (11.3 m)
Turning circle (measured at vehicle extremi-
ties) _____________________________ 39.0 ft (11.9 m)
Number of seats (incl. driver) _________ 5
*) Specified track applies to wheel sizes: 6.5 x 16
VIN on cars sold in
USAVIN on cars sold in CanadaPermissible load (in addition to driver) = GVW minus curb weight
The maximum permissible axle load, front or rear, must not be exceeded.
The maximum permissible axle load, front or rear, must not be exceeded. Chassis number in engine bay
Weight ready for driving (i.e. with full fuel
tank, washer-fluid reservoir, standard tools
and spare wheel) ____________________ 3450–3760 lbs.
(1565–1705 kg)
Gross vehicle weight (GVW) ___________ 4390–4700 lbs.
(1990–2130 kg)
Maximum axle load:
Front ___________________________ 2590 lbs. (1175 kg)
Rear, 9-5 Sedan ___________________ 2310 lbs. (1050 kg)
Rear, 9-5 SportCombi ______________ 2480 lbs. (1125 kg)
Weight distribution:
Curb weight, front/rear ______________ 60/40 %
GVW, front/rear ___________________ 50/50 %
Maximum roof load __________________ 220 lbs. (100 kg)
Maximum luggage compartment load§ ___ 176 lbs. (80 kg)
Maximum combined load, luggage
compartment and roof ________________ 264 lbs. (120 kg)

WARNING
The GVW and maximum axle loads must not be exceeded.
Note that if some accessories (e.g. towbar, CD changer) are
fitted, the available load capacity is reduced by the weight of
these.
When carrying a load in the luggage compartment, make sure
that it is tied down securely, particularly when part or all of the
rear seat is folded down.
Maximum towing speed:
Trailer with brakes _________________ 60 mph (100 km/h)
Trailer without brakes _______________ Local restrictions
apply
Maximum weight:
Trailer with brakes _________________ 3500 lbs (1588 kg)
Trailer without brakes ______________ 1000 lbs (450 kg)
Maximum load on ball hitch __________ 110–165 lbs
(50–75 kg)
The above speed and weight restrictions are those specified by
Saab Automobile AB.
Note that local restrictions may apply to trailer speeds and weights
(see page 174).
